We are looking for an experienced AEM Developer with strong expertise in AEM Forms to design, develop, and implement scalable digital solutions. The ideal candidate brings hands-on experience in AEM architecture, Adaptive Forms, workflow automation, and Java-based backend development — with a strong eye for performance, security, and best practices.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and implement end-to-end solutions using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) and AEM Forms
  • Build and customize Adaptive Forms, AEM Workflows, Form Data Models, and Document Services (Output, Forms, Assembler)
  • Develop AEM components, templates, and OSGi services using Sling, JCR, and Java
  • Integrate AEM and AEM Forms with external systems via RESTful APIs and third-party connectors
  • Optimize application performance, scalability, and security across AEM environments
  • Collaborate with front-end developers, UX designers, and business stakeholders to deliver high-quality web experiences
  •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ues in AEM / AEM Forms environments — including replication, indexing, and workflow failures
  • Ensure adherence to AEM development best practices, coding standards, and governance guidelines
  • Provide technical guidance and mentorship to junior developers on the team
  • Stay current with Adobe's latest AEM and AEM Forms product capabilities and cloud roadmap
